"content": "The Statement by Sen. Onyonka, demonstrates that he understands the issues to do with CBC. It goes beyond school infrastructure and issues of the teachers or the staffing of our classrooms. This is the reason why in the morning today, I gave the President free advice. If there is anyone in this Parliament that he needs to keep close, it is the Senator of Kisii because he will guide him on some of these issues. If you compare the Statement that has been brought by the Senator of Kisii and the President’s Address, it is clear that the Senator of Kisii understands the depth of the issues that are bedevilling the CBC. The President took only two paragraphs to address the issue and he only spoke about hiring extra teachers and building classrooms. The issue, as Sen. Onyonka has framed it, goes way beyond those two issues. You will see that he has spoken about measures in place to support parents. Here in Nairobi, many of our parents are complaining.
